The college football season is still just over three months away from kicking off, and bowl season is an even longer seven months. Those things do not keep pundits from making extremely early predictions, and CBSSports.com's Jerry Palm has released his bowl and playoff projections.

The Mountain West is tied to six bowl games: Las Vegas, New Mexico, Hawaii, New Orleans, Poinsettia and Idaho Bowl. Palm has seven Mountain West has seven teams in a bowl game and that seventh team is not the automatic bid from the group of five conferences, that spot belongs to Cincinnati.

Here are the bowl projections via Palm:

Besides the obvious item that the Mountain West champion is not in a big money bowl game, seeing Wyoming, Coloraod State and Air Force in a bowl game is very surprising. Air Force was just awful last year and won zero Mountain West games and of their two wins one was against a FCS team. Plus, the Falcons had a quarterback issue last year and that has yet to be completely settled after spring camp.

Colorado State lost Kapri Bibbs, most of their offensive line and Shaq Barrett at linebacker so it is hard to see them getting to a bowl game. Then there is Wyoming who has a new head coach in Craig Bohl and they lost their best quarterback, wide receiver and defensive back, so seeing them in a bowl game is a stretch.

These are very extremely bowl prediction and odds are will change very soon.
